High purity transparent perfluoroelastomer parts and a process to produce the same
View Patent ↗Crosslinkable perfluoroelastomer compositions having low metal content and low compression set when crosslinked, and processes for producing the same, are provided. Compositions comprising terpolymers of TFE, PAVE, and CNVE having a metal content of less than 3000 ppb may be formed into high purity transparent perfluoroelastomer parts.
1. A method of making a cured perfluoroelastomer article comprising the steps of:
a) providing a composition comprising a crosslinkable perfluoroelastomer composition consisting essentially of a terpolymer of tetrafluoroethylene (TFE), perfluoroalkyl vinyl ether (PAVE), and perfluoro cyano vinyl ether (CNVE),
b) shaping the composition comprising the crosslinkable perfluoroelastomer composition into a shaped article,
c) heating the composition at about 250° C. or greater, and
d) crosslinking the crosslinkable perfluoroelastomer by heating the composition to form a crosslinked article
wherein the method occurs in the absence of an additional crosslinking agent, coagent or catalyst, and
wherein the crosslinked article has a metal content of less than about 3000 ppb and a compression set of less than or equal to about 50% when tested at about 200° C.
